More about the Beneteau First 45f5

For the design of the First 45F5 the Beneteau yard commissioned two top designers. For the excellent sailing characteristics Bruce Farr is responsible. His designs are not only regular winners on the race track but also user-friendly for the cruising sailor. For a pleasant stay on board and pretty functional design details signed the Italian Pininfarina office . From behind the big steering wheel one has a good overview and control of the boat . Around the cockpit are six Lewmar winches and Harken electric winch . The deklayout is well thought out and organized. All deck ware is placed so that the many trim lines are at your fingertips. The sails are high- quality recent Hyde sails. For deep running courses there is a choice of two spinnakers . Once inside the cabin breathes peace and quiet thanks to much use of beautiful dark wood and light materials such as aluminum and white cushions. There is a good balance between beauty and functionality. Chic design details such as lamps, windows and deck lights catch the eye. The finish of the woodwork is beautiful with many curves. There are slight traces of use, to be expected at a boat of this age. The lounge has a cozy seating area with modern white pillows and an oval table. To port is the galley with double sink, stove and oven and fridge. The kitchen has plenty of storage for supplies. In the bow is a spacious double cabin with private washroom, complete with large mirrors, a sink and plenty of storage. In the stern are two large double cabins. On either side of the cabin entrance you will find a large head left and right navigation area. The Perkins engine is well accesible for service through the large removable hatch for service. All in all, this Beneteau First45F5 can be considered a very successful design. Inside very pleasant to stay, outside of a joy to sail. We invite you to come for a visit in Amsterdam.
